Jack for John
Sirs:
If Dr. Mudd's pardon was signed by President Andrew Jackson as you state on p. 57 of your issue of Feb. 24, it must have been done on a ouija board. Don't you mean President Andrew Johnson?
A. A. O'KEEFFE
Chicago, Ill.
"In the spring of 1869 he was pardoned by President Andrew Jackson." Your history, TIME, your history! I blush for you.
A. LEO LANMAN JR.
Atlanta, Ga.
. . . Did Jefferson cross the Delaware, and was it, perhaps, Cleveland who authored the Gettysburg Address?
FRANK B. WOODFORD
The Detroit Free Press Detroit, Mich.
When he left the editor's desk, Dr. Samuel Alexander Mudd was being pardoned by President Andrew Johnson.ED.
Red; White
Sirs:
In Hearst's San Francisco Examiner appears nn editorial concerning the Moscow scenes of "The March of Time" cinema feature. . . .
A summary of the editorial would be that your "March of Time" reel is not in any sense facts, that it is pure propaganda, that it is plainly false propaganda, that you accepted Russian films without satisfying yourself as to their authenticity.
... As a reader of TIME, a listener to "The March of Time" and a spectator of ''The March of Time" I have found your news quite reliable. I would like to see you vindicate yourself.
V. O. MEENK
San Francisco, Calif.
Sirs:
1 have long suspected that you were a firm with definite fascist leanings. Now I know that I was right.
The March issue of The American Spectator reveals the sinister connection between your company and J. P. Morgan & Co. and how your radio program is under the sway of those fascists, Remington Rand. . . .
Your ''March of Time" movie enterprise, with its constant fascist and militarist propaganda, shows more than any of your activities which way your affections lie.
J. LUESCHER
New York City
Sirs: Yesterday in Hearst's New York American I read how your offspring, "The March of Time'' is spreading subversive, communistic propaganda. About ten minutes later I was shown an article in Charles Angoff's left-wing American Spectator berating your fascistic qualities. This, to me anyway, is definite proof of your greatness. Congratulations! . . .
ALVIN M. JOSEPHY JR.
New York City
TIME'S thanks to Readers Meenk, Luescher and Josephy for having reduced to an absurdity this Fascist-Communist teapot tempest. Facts are:
